Output e9291fe7179c33cfe063522ad709c7881a7c6c7ac0d753af64e36939c3d20863:0

value
766416
script pubkey
OP_0 OP_PUSHBYTES_20 566ae263941934e158587c95213e3d3bd37999f9
address
tb1q2e4wycu5ry6wzkzc0j2jz03a80fhnx0erjqpvr
transaction
e9291fe7179c33cfe063522ad709c7881a7c6c7ac0d753af64e36939c3d20863
confirmations
42495
spent
true